What is ADHD?
ADHD is defined by patterns of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ity that can hinder different aspects of life, consisting of education, work, and relationships. The Role of Online ADHD Tests
Online ADHD tests are self-assessment tools available on numerous websites that declare to help individuals determine prospective ADHD symptoms.
How Online ADHD Tests Work
Usually, these tests include surveys that ask individuals about their behaviors, sensations, and difficulties. Participants select declarations that finest show their experiences, frequently on a scale from "never ever" to "extremely frequently."

The tests generally assemble ratings to give an indication of whether the participant need to seek further expert examination.

Are online ADHD tests precise?
Online ADHD tests can provide indicative outcomes, however they are not diagnostic tools. Their accuracy may differ, so it is best to seek advice from a healthcare professional for an accurate diagnosis.
2. Can I detect myself utilizing online tests?
No, a self-diagnosis is not recommended. Only certified health care experts can provide an official diagnosis of ADHD.
3. The length of time do online ADHD tests take?
Most online ADHD tests take approximately 10 to 30 minutes to complete, depending on the depth of the questionnaire.
4. What should I do if my test score is high?
Consider seeking a professional examination to discuss your concerns and check out potential treatment alternatives.
5. Exist any age limitations for taking these tests?
The majority of online ADHD tests can be taken by anyone; nevertheless, particular tests may be tailored for adults or kids.
